$98 million in loans during the snow show

The last week of January 2026 started with the office closed on Monday due to snow and ended with even more snow on Saturday. The kids had an absolute blast, but the parents are ready to resume a regular schedule at school and daycare.

The Register’s office recorded 1,283 documents in those four days. Trust deeds reflecting loans accounted for 285 transactions with a total value of $98.42 million. The week’s highest value loan was $11 million, backed by SmartBank. The other eight over $1 million are below:

Included in last week’s totals were 164 warranty deeds, or property sales, valued at $76.74 million. There were six sales with prices over $1 million and three were commercial transfers. The most expensive transfer was the WestMed Medical building and four suites at 10133 Sherrill Boulevard in West Knoxville. Knorr Family Properties, LLC sold the property to Clear Passage, LLC for $10.2 million.

Another high value commercial sale was 69.73 acres at 2911 Williams Bend Road in the Hardin Valley community. OKR, GP purchased the undeveloped land from a private party for $2.44 million…
